Free School Meals holiday voucher scheme
Fri 04 Dec 2020DCC have now put in place arrangements to provide supermarket vouchers to nearly 15,000 children across Devon who currently receive free school meals, to help their families buy groceries over the Christmas holidays.
Â
We donât want anyone to miss out on this vital support so look out for a letter or email from DCC next week for details about how to access your vouchers or an alternative food box.If you think you may now be eligible for free school meals due to a recent change in circumstances, please apply online through the Devon Citizenâs as soon as possible. Alternatively, you can call our education helpline on 0345 155 1019. To ensure you receive the free school meals holiday vouchers for this Christmas period you must apply by Friday 18 December 2020.
